Drug Dealer Nabbed in Tunbridge Wells Crackdown
A suspected drug dealer has been caught red-handed in West Kent as police ramp up their fight against drug crime.
High-Speed Hunt Ends in Southborough
On Sunday, 17 November 2024, officers on patrol spotted a suspicious vehicle on London Road, Southborough. The car was tailed into Holden Park Road. When it stopped, the driver was arrested on the spot.
Police found 18 bags of what they believe is cocaine, plus a stash of cash and a mobile phone.
Man Charged and Held
The suspect, 27-year-old Emilijano Celaj from Broad Street, Dagenham, Essex, now faces multiple charges:
- Possession with intent to supply cocaine
- Driving without a licence
- Driving without insurance
Celaj appeared at Medway Magistrates’ Court on 19 November and was sent to custody. He’s due back at Maidstone Crown Court on 16 December.
